ScenarioError

Enum ScenarioError 

Source
pub enum ScenarioError {
    ReplayMismatch(TraceMismatch),
    ReplayFinalStateMismatch {
        expected: String,
        actual: String,
    },
    ReplayLedgerMismatch {
        field: &'static str,
        expected: String,
        actual: String,
    },
    MissingStep(String),
    StepMismatch {
        step: String,
        transaction_id: TransactionId,
        revision: Revision,
        field: &'static str,
        expected: String,
        actual: String,
    },
    StepCommitFailed {
        step: String,
        error: GraphError,
    },
    InvariantFailed {
        step: String,
        invariant: String,
        transaction_id: TransactionId,
        revision: Revision,
    },
}
Expand description

Scenario assertion failure.

Variants§

§

ReplayMismatch(TraceMismatch)

The replay trace sequence differed.

§

ReplayFinalStateMismatch

The final deterministic graph dump differed after replay.

Fields

§expected: String

Expected final graph dump.

§actual: String

Actual final graph dump.

§

ReplayLedgerMismatch

The replayed typed ledger state differed.

Fields

§field: &'static str

Ledger field whose value differed.

§expected: String

Expected typed ledger state.

§actual: String

Actual typed ledger state.

§

MissingStep(String)

A named step was not found.

§

StepMismatch

A named step had different structural data.

Fields

§step: String

Step whose assertion failed.

§transaction_id: TransactionId

Transaction that produced the mismatched structural value.

§revision: Revision

Graph revision at the mismatched step.

§field: &'static str

Trace field whose value differed.

§expected: String

Expected structural value.

§actual: String

Actual structural value.

§

StepCommitFailed

A scenario step failed while staging or committing a transaction.

Fields

§step: String

Step whose transaction failed.

§error: GraphError

Graph error returned by core.

§

InvariantFailed

A step-level invariant hook failed.

Fields

§step: String

Step whose invariant failed.

§invariant: String

Stable invariant name.

§transaction_id: TransactionId

Transaction that produced the failure.

§revision: Revision

Graph revision at the failed invariant.
